El-Rufai Rules Out 2027 Presidential Bid Under ADC, Names Candidate To Support

El-Rufai clarified that his renewed involvement in politics is not driven by personal ambition but by a commitment to support credible leaders at all levels of governance.

El-Rufai has ruled out 2027 presidential bid under ADC and named candidate to support.

NewsOnline Nigeria reports that Former Kaduna State governor, Nasir El-Rufai, has ruled out contesting for the presidency under the African Democratic Congress (ADC) or seeking any elective position in the 2027 general elections.

El-Rufai clarified that his renewed involvement in politics is not driven by personal ambition but by a commitment to support credible leaders at all levels of governance.

He made the remarks in Kaduna during a reception held for new defectors from the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) to the ADC, led by Aliyu Bello.

According to him, his initial plan after leaving office in 2023 was to withdraw from partisan politics. However, he noted that recent political realities compelled him to return, this time to push for reforms and better leadership.

“This government does nothing but lie every day. I am not contesting for anything. I don’t want to go to the Senate, and I am not contesting for president. That’s why I am calling on you to join hands and ensure we remove the oppressors,” El-Rufai said.

The former governor stressed that his priority is mentoring young people, women, and reform-driven Nigerians to take charge of the political space, dismissing speculations of any personal ambition.

“When I finished my tenure as governor of Kaduna State, I intended to rest, but given the way things have turned out, I believe we must play our part to bring about better leadership. That is why we are back in politics,” he explained.

El-Rufai also urged youths in Kaduna to take advantage of the ongoing voter registration exercise, noting that voter participation is key to driving change.

“In Lagos and Osun, at least 600,000 people registered, but in Kaduna, only 60,000. Anyone who is 18 years old should register, even with their phone. Registration gives you the power to decide who governs you,” he stated.

A prominent voice in northern politics, El-Rufai reiterated that his political activities going forward will be focused on building a coalition of credible leaders, rather than pursuing elective office for himself.
